Humakti may be obsessive about developing their fighting skills, but that is different from insisting on being recognized as the best under all circumstances. In fact, given the Humakti connection to honor and the truth rune, I think their attitude would be to recognize, grudgingly or not, superior warriors. The fact that this is an implicit and humiliating self-criticism only provides them with more motivation to improve their own skills.

Pride is a more emotional, Orlanthi trait; IMHO most Humakti are cool, emotionless (supressed, repressed, etc) types. From an Orlanthi point of view, Humakti might be seen as pragmatic. But of course the Humakti code, as John has pointed out before, is much more rigid and absolute than the Orlanthi code of behavior. So Humakti are at the same time much less pragmatic than Orlanthi.
